Identify the solution set of 3 In 4 = 2 In x.<br> -{6}<br> -{-8,8}<br> -(8)
o-na [289]

Option C: The solution set is \{8\}

Explanation:

The expression is 3 \ln 4=2 \ln x

Now, let us find the solution set.

Switch sides, we get,

2 \ln x=3 \ln 4

Dividing by 2 on both sides, we have,

\ln x=\frac{3 \ln 4}{2}

Thus,  \ln 4=\ln 2^2=2\ln 2

Hence, the above expression becomes,

\ln x=\frac{3 \cdot 2 \ln (2)}{2}

Simplifying, we get,

\ln x=3 \ln 2

Applying the log rule, we get,

$$\ln x$=\ln \left(2^{3}\right)$

Simplifying, we have,

$$\ln x$=\ln \left8\right$

Applying the log rule, we have,

x=8

Thus, the solution set is \{8\}

Hence, Option C is the correct answer.

The point-slope form of the equation of a line that passes through points (8,4) and (0, 2) is y-
Oksi-84 [34.3K]

For this case we have that by definition, the equation of a line of the slope-intersection form is given by:

y = mx + b

Where:

m: It's the slope

b: It is the cut-off point with the y axis

While the point-slope equation of a line is given by:

y-y_ {0} = m (x-x_ {0})

Where:

m: It's the slope

(x_ {0}, y_ {0}):It is a point through which the line passes

In this case we have a line through:

(8,4) and (0,2)

Therefore, its slope is:

m = \frac {2-4} {0-8} = \frac {-2} {- 8} = \frac {1} {4}

Its point-slope equation is:

y-4 = \frac {1} {4} (x-8)

Then, we manipulate the expression to find the equation of the slope-intersection form:

y-4 = \frac {1} {4} x- \frac {8} {4}\\y-4 = \frac {1} {4} x-2\\y = \frac {1} {4} x-2 + 4\\y = \frac {1} {4} x + 2

Therefore, the cut-off point with the y-axis is b = 2

ANswer:

y = \frac {1} {4} x + 2
